Oxford University Press, 1979. Hardcover. Good/Good. 248 pages, with index, select bibliography, list of primary sources. Three maps, 28 b&w illustrations on plates. Account of various deception operations in North Africa and occupied Europe; fake weapons and bases, false radio signals, etc., and the politics of Allied coordination in this field. 8vo, black material over boards with gilt lettering on spine, scant wear, red stain to bottom edge, light foxing to others, semi-circular tan stain at top corner of about five pages, old price sticker on front free end paper. Dust jacket, which has a similar stain and is worn with small creases and tears, identifies "book club edition". Underscoring and margin marks observed on two pages and rear DJ flap.

About Berthoff Books
Berthoff Books sells books previously owned by the late Warner B. Berthoff, Professor of English and American Literature, emeritus, at Harvard University, and members of his family. Some books contain marginalia by Warner Berthoff, the late Prof. Ann E. Berthoff (U. Mass-Boston, English composition and rhetoric), or others, which we aim to describe accurately. Our inventory features English and American fiction and poetry, 20th-century literary criticism, world literature, history, and philosophy. Other categories are history and politics of Australia, Asia, South Africa and the Middle East; intelligence agencies and gnostic beliefs; Russian literature and criticism; and Russian and Soviet history.
